NEWS
Wie Blockly besser organisieren, schreibt mir Protokoll voll
-
@wotan2005 sagte: Sollte das nicht erst auf false gesetzt werden, wenn das letzte Ventil geschlossen wird?
Nein, "Entwässern" steuert nur Ventil 01. Die Variable bewaessern01 soll nur verhindern, dass das Ventil 01 zwischen 6:00 und 6:15 Uhr geschlossen wird.
-
@paul53
igendwie bin ich beim lesen deines Blockly gerade durch den Wind.Linker Teil ist soweit klar, das ist die Bewässerung mit starten der Regenpumpe.
Im Rechten Teil sehe ich zwar die Ventile zum entwässern und befüllen. Aber zum entwässern fehlt noch die Regenpumpe, oder überlese ich das jetzt gerade?
-
@wotan2005 sagte: zum entwässern fehlt noch die Regenpumpe, oder überlese ich das jetzt gerade?
Wenn zum Entwässern das Ventil 01 geöffnet wird, startet die Pumpe per Trigger, denn es wird auf Ventil 01 und Ventil 02 getriggert.
-
@paul53
Danke, auch für die immer wieder kehrenden Erklärungen.Die Zeitpläne kann ich ohne Problem erweiteren, ich sollte nur aufpassen, das wenn ich Ventil01 benutze, ich dann auch die Variable mit setzte, richtig?
-
@paul53 sagte: Sollte das nicht erst auf false gesetzt werden, wenn das letzte Ventil geschlossen wird?
Es ist vielleicht die bessere Lösung, die Entwässerungssteuerung während der normalen Bewässerung zu blockieren:
-
@wotan2005 sagte: aufpassen, das wenn ich Ventil01 benutze, ich dann auch die Variable mit setzte, richtig?
Wenn eine Hysterese verwendet wird, müssen die Regler-Variablen bei Skriptstart initialisiert werden, da sie sonst innerhalb der Hysterese bei Skriptstart den Wert undefined behalten.
-
Nochmal kurz ein Bilck drauf werfen, danke.
-
@wotan2005 sagte: Nochmal kurz ein Bilck drauf werfen
Ist nicht zu entziffern, da zu klein.
-
-
-
@wotan2005
Setze die Variable bewaessern zu Beginn (6:00, 21:00 Uhr) jeder Bewässerung auf wahr und zum Ende (6:30, 21:15 Uhr) auf falsch, da sonst beide Ventile gleichzeitig geöffnet werden könnten.Das korrigiere:
und auch den Vergleich:
-
So nun aber:
-
@wotan2005 sagte: So nun aber:
Passt.
Wenn der Entwässerungsfall eintritt, regnet es dann nicht gerade? Soll dann die normale Bewässerung laufen?
-
@paul53
Wenn es regent kann es ruhig bewässert werden, das entleert ja auch die 1600Liter Zysterne.Ich habe ein Satteldach, was 24m² überdeckt. Und wir haben in den letzten Regenwochen hier schon dreimal die Zysterne vollständig überfüllt gehabt.
Das Entwässern soll nur verhindern, das das Wasser aus dem Dohnschacht rauskommt, ob das hilft, dasnur das Ventil01 zu öffnen, muss sich noch zeigen.@paul53 ich danke dir vielmals für deine Geduld und Ausdauer. Und wünsche dir noch einen schönen sonnigen Nachmittag, vielleicht mit einer kalten Hopfenschale.
-
@wotan2005
Passt noch nicht. Es muss auf Sollzustand != Istzustand geprüft werden: -
@paul53 danke geändert.
-
@paul53
bleibt auch im Protokoll ruhig:2025-08-18 15:37:19.080 - info: admin.0 (22750) ==> Connected system.user.admin from ::ffff:192.168.3.11 2025-08-18 15:37:32.052 - info: javascript.0 (22801) Stopping script script.js.Gartenbewaesserung.Bewaesserung 2025-08-18 15:37:32.056 - info: javascript.0 (22801) Start JavaScript script.js.Gartenbewaesserung.Bewaesserung (Blockly) 2025-08-18 15:37:32.060 - info: javascript.0 (22801) script.js.Gartenbewaesserung.Bewaesserung: registered 3 subscriptions, 5 schedules, 0 messages, 0 logs and 0 file subscriptions 2025-08-18 15:37:34.867 - info: admin.0 (22750) <== Disconnect system.user.admin from ::ffff:192.168.3.11 javascript 2025-08-18 15:39:09.499 - info: admin.0 (22750) ==> Connected system.user.admin from ::ffff:192.168.3.11 2025-08-18 15:40:43.529 - info: admin.0 (22750) <== Disconnect system.user.admin from ::ffff:192.168.3.11 javascript
-
@paul53
Hier nochmal eine Kurze Rückmeldung, das manuelle Schalten der Regenwassertauchpumpe funktioniert ebenfalls.Die Bewässerung läuft erste Sahne.
Logauszug:
2025-08-19 06:00:00.002 - info: javascript.0 (22801) script.js.Gartenbewaesserung.Bewaesserung: Morgens - schalte Ventil 01 ein 2025-08-19 06:00:00.060 - info: javascript.0 (22801) script.js.Gartenbewaesserung.Bewaesserung: Regenwassertauchpumpe EIN 2025-08-19 06:15:00.002 - info: javascript.0 (22801) script.js.Gartenbewaesserung.Bewaesserung: Morgens - schalte Ventil 01 aus 2025-08-19 06:15:00.003 - info: javascript.0 (22801) script.js.Gartenbewaesserung.Bewaesserung: Morgens - schalte Ventil 02 ein 2025-08-19 06:30:00.002 - info: javascript.0 (22801) script.js.Gartenbewaesserung.Bewaesserung: Morgens - schalte Ventil 02 aus 2025-08-19 06:30:00.054 - info: javascript.0 (22801) script.js.Gartenbewaesserung.Bewaesserung: Regenwassertauchpumpe AUS